lets break down the numbers: these sold for $965 plus 10 shipping. ebay takes 9% of your total sale and shipping which brings it down to 877. paypal takes 3% roughly, i believe, so now you are down to 848. take 10 off for shipping cost and your down to 838, sellers cost was 759 from tool including shipping. now were down to $79 profit andthe seller had their money tied up for months. i leave you with this... was it really worth it?

I wasn't very clear in my post above.  Emek sent me a copy of the poster for his Belgium poster show that revised the artwork that he used in his 2001 Tool poster (The Ebay seller had a foil version of this for sale).  I bought the original artwork from Emek for the 2001 Tool poster.  He also included the films that were used to create the screens used to print the posters.  My understanding is that including the films is very unusual. Having the films makes reproducing the posters extremely easy and most artist destroy the films or keep them in their personal archives.  There used to be a how to section on his website showing how he created the 2001 Tool poster and a few others-I didn't see it on the current site, but hopefully this link will work:

http://web.archive.org/web/200804200847 ... _tool.html

I don't plan on framing the films-having two versions already framed is enough.  The writing on the original artwork simply states "original artwork"  he also wrote "hand cut rubylith" on it in another spot.  The films are stored away in my flat file so I'm not really sure what they say, but I'm sure it's just an explanation that they are the films for the poster.  Hand cutting rubylith for the most part has been supplanted by technology.  I'm pretty sure that most of the posters are reworked in illustrator and the separations are created with large format printers.  No need spend hours individually cutting out pieces of red plastic-Emek made a few comments to me about how much of a pain in the ass it was to do.
